Design That Fits Anywhere

This sound bar is the definition of minimalistic elegance. At just over 35 inches wide and a little over 2.5 inches high, it fits effortlessly under most TVs without obstructing the screen. The black finish paired with the cloth and plastic materials gives it a polished look that blends into any setup. I especially appreciated the included wall-mounting template, which made installation straightforward. While the build feels sturdy, the lightweight design (just 8.6 pounds) means it’s easy to reposition if needed.

One thing I noticed, though, is that the cloth covering can be a bit of a magnet for dust and pet hair. If you’ve got furry friends like I do, you might find yourself wiping it down more often than you’d like.

Performance and Audio Quality

The performance of the Dolby Atmos-enabled sound bar is where it truly shines. The built-in subwoofers (dual 3-inch drivers) deliver a surprisingly punchy bass for a compact unit. Watching action-packed movies felt more dynamic, and the sound easily filled the room. The 5.1 surround sound channel configuration simulates a theater-like experience, though I wouldn’t say it fully replaces a dedicated surround system.

What stood out most was the Clear Voice feature, which enhances dialogue clarity. This was a game-changer during those mumbled scenes in shows or when characters speak in heavy accents. My parents, who sometimes struggle with dialogue clarity, noticed the difference right away.

For music lovers, streaming via Bluetooth is seamless. The connectivity range of 10 meters was adequate for my needs, allowing me to control playlists from anywhere in the room. It handled everything from podcasts to bass-heavy tracks without distortion, though audiophiles might miss the ultra-fine details found in higher-end setups.

Competing Products

As I explored the Yamaha SR-B30A, I couldn’t help but compare it to some of its market rivals. The Sonos Beam, for instance, offers a comparable compact design but includes voice assistant integration, which the Yamaha lacks. However, the Beam comes at a notably higher price point.

On the other hand, budget-friendly options like the Vizio M-Series sound bar provide an external subwoofer for deeper bass, but they don’t match Yamaha’s build quality or the Dolby Atmos experience. For anyone wanting a balance of performance and simplicity, Yamaha’s product holds its ground remarkably well.
